Какой равномерный двоичный код можно использовать для кодирования сообщения, состоящего из пяти различных букв

Какой равномерный двоичный код можно использовать для кодирования сообщения, состоящего из пяти различных букв и пробела: А Б К?
Valera

Valera

Чтобы решить эту задачу, нам нужно определить сколько бит требуется для кодирования 6 символов (5 букв и 1 пробела) и затем создать равномерный двоичный код, используя эту информацию.

В первую очередь, давайте рассмотрим сколько бит требуется для кодирования 6 символов. Поскольку у нас всего 6 символов (5 букв и 1 пробел), мы можем использовать двоичную систему счисления с основанием 2, чтобы присвоить каждому символу соответствующий код.

Относительно небольшое количество символов позволяет нам использовать минимальное количество бит для кодирования. Мы можем использовать 3 бита для кодирования 6 символов. Это связано с тем, что 2 в степени 3 равно 8, что достаточно для кодирования 6 символов.

Теперь, что касается равномерного двоичного кода, мы рассмотрим все возможные комбинации трех битов. Это даёт нам 2 в степени 3, что равно 8 комбинациям.

Вот все возможные комбинации трех битов:
000
001
010
011
100
101
110
111

Теперь мы можем присвоить каждой букве и пробелу соответствующий равномерный двоичный код. Давайте распределим эти коды на каждый символ:
А: 000
Б: 001
В: 010
Г: 011
Д: 100
Пробел: 101

Таким образом, мы можем использовать следующий равномерный двоичный код для кодирования сообщения, состоящего из пяти различных букв и пробела:
А: 000
Б: 001
В: 010
Г: 011
Д: 100
Пробел: 101

Надеюсь, это подробное объяснение поможет вам понять, как можно использовать равномерный двоичный код для кодирования сообщения из 5 различных букв и пробела. Если у вас возникнут ещё вопросы, не стесняйтесь задавать!
Знаешь ответ?
Задать вопрос
Привет!
hello